#abc978 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#abc978 is composed of 67.1% red, 78.8% green and 47.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 40.3%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 82.2 degrees, a saturation of 42.9% and a lightness of 62.9%. #abc978 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ff0 with #579300.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#abc978 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#abc978 has RGB values of R:171, G:201, B:120 and CMYK values of C:0.15, M:0, Y:0.4,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 11258232.
